※参考情報 液体表面張力計は、液体の表面張力を測定するための装置です。表面張力とは、液体の表面において分子間に働く力のことを指し、液体が外部との接触面で形成する力の平衡の一環として理解されています。この現象は、液体の特性に基づいたさまざまな応用があり、液体の性質を理解するための重要な指標となります。 液体表面張力計の特徴として、まず測定精度があります。高精度な液体表面張力計は、微小な変化を捉えられるため、非常に薄い膜や特殊な液体の測定にも対応可能です。また、測定時間も短縮されており、迅速な結果を得ることができる製品が増えています。さらに、コンパクトな設計が施された機器も多く、限られたスペースでも使用できるようになっています。 液体表面張力計の種類には、いくつかの方式があります。最も一般的なものは、フォールディング法(Du Noüy法)で、特定のケーブルに取り付けられた金属環を液体に沈め、その環を引き上げることで測定します。この方法は比較的簡易ながら、高精度な測定が可能です。次に、Wilhelmy法という方法は、薄い板状のセンサーを液体に浸し、帯電したセンサーの力を測定することで表面張力を評価します。これらの方法は、多くの研究や産業現場で広く用いられています。 液体表面張力計の用途は多岐にわたります。まず、化学工業においては、液体の性状を測定することで、製品の品質管理やプロセスの最適化に貢献しています。たとえば、界面活性剤の効果を評価する際には、その界面活性剤を添加した液体の表面張力を測定し、配合の調整を行うことが一般的です。また、製薬業界においても、薬剤の溶解度や界面特性を理解するために液体表面張力計が使用されます。 さらに、水質分析や環境モニタリングの分野でも重要な役割を果たしています。水中の汚染物質や有機物の存在は、表面張力に影響を及ぼすことがあるため、これを利用して水質を評価する技術が発展しています。加えて、食品工業では、製品のテクスチャや感触を改善するために液体の表面張力が考慮されます。 また、液体表面張力計の関連技術としては、高速カメラを用いた光学的方法や、マイクロ流体技術を応用した新しい測定手法も登場しています。これにより、非常に小さな液滴や薄膜の表面張力を正確に測ることができ、新たな研究分野の開拓が進められています。加えて、人工知能や機械学習を使ったデータ解析技術が、液体表面張力の測定データをもとにした予測や最適化に寄与しているケースも増えています。 全体として、液体表面張力計は、その測定原理から多様なデザインが存在し、科学的研究や産業応用において欠かせない道具となっています。今後、さらなる技術革新が進むことで、より高精度で迅速な測定が可能となり、さまざまな分野での応用が拡大していくことが期待されます。表面張力の理解が深まることで、新しい材料の開発や環境保護に向けた取り組みも促進されることでしょう。 |
